Situated at 1661 NV-88, this Chipotle benefits from 23,100 AADT directly on-site and 14,300 AADT on adjacent US Hwy 395. Its proximity to Douglas High School and key intersections ensures steady customer flow. The site’s freeway access strengthens its position as a prime dining destination in Minden.
The 15-year net lease assigns all taxes, insurance, and maintenance (except roof, structure, and parking lot) to Chipotle Mexican Grill of Colorado, LLC. Four (4) five-year options extend the term to 2040, with 10% rent bumps every five years. This structure offers investors a low-maintenance, escalating income stream.
Built in 2025, the 2,325 SF restaurant features Chipotle’s latest prototype, including a Chipotlane drive-thru for rapid service. The 0.62-acre parcel optimizes parking and access, aligning with consumer demand for convenience. High-quality construction minimizes near-term capital expenditures for ownership.
Within 5 miles, the 2024 population of 19,465 is projected to grow to 20,037 by 2029, per Esri data. Average household income of $120,485 within this radius rises to $144,204 by 2029, reflecting a nearly 20% increase. This affluent, expanding market underpins Chipotle’s revenue potential.
Opposite Douglas High School (1,600+ students), located near Western Nevada Community College (3,500 students) and minutes from Minden-Tahoe airport, the site leverages school-related traffic and regional connectivity. Its placement in a retail corridor with strong demographics ensures sustained footfall. The Chipotlane enhances appeal in a convenience-driven market.
